Road Rash TV & Motorworld

FavoriteLoadingAdd to Favorites

Motorcycle & Helmet Tech Reviews News & Free Stuff. Motor World is a channel that discusses all types of motorcycles, including Honda, Suzuki, Ducati, BMW, KTM, Moto Guzzi, Yamaha, Benelli, Aprilia, Harley Davidson, CV moto, Kawasaki, Triumph, and others.

(Visited 133 times, 16 visits today)

You might be interested in